Publications :
- Multi-agent systems for quadcopters (with Richard Carney, Monique Chyba, Chris Gray, and George Wilkens, submitted)
- An introduction to the Kepler-Heisenberg problem
SIAM Dynamical Systems Magazine, to appear
- The small growth sequence of a Goursat sheaf (with Susan Colley and Gary Kennedy, in preparation)
- Self-similarity in the Kepler-Heisenberg problem (with Victor Dods)
Journal of Nonlinear Science, to appear
- Numerical methods and closed orbits in the Kepler-Heisenberg problem (with Victor Dods)
Experimental Mathematics, Vol. 28, No. 4, pp 420-427, 2019
- Length spectra of sub-Riemannian metrics on compact Lie groups (with Andras Domokos, Matthew Krauel, Vincent Pigno, and Michael VanValkenburgh)
Pacific Journal of Mathematics, Vol. 296, No. 2, pp 321-340, 2018
- A coarse stratification of the Monster tower (with Alex Castro, Susan Jane Colley, and Gary Kennedy)
Michigan Mathematical Journal, Vol. 66, No. 4, pp 855-866, 2017
- Complete spelling rules for the Monster tower over three-space (with Alex Castro and Wyatt Howard)
Journal of Geometric Mechanics, Vol. 9, No. 3, pp 317-333, 2017
- Bridges between sub-Riemannian geometry and algebraic geometry (with Alex Castro and Wyatt Howard)
Discrete and Continuous Dynamical Systems, Proceedings of 10th AIMS Conference on Dynamical Systems, Differential Equations, and Applications, pp 239-247, 2015
- Keplerian motion on the Heisenberg group and elsewhere (with Richard Montgomery)
Fields Institute Communications, in Geometric Mechanics: The Legacy of Jerry Marsden, pp 319-342, 2015
- Periodic orbits in the Kepler-Heisenberg problem
Journal of Geometric Mechanics, Vol. 6, No. 2, pp 261-278, 2014
- The Puiseux characteristic of a Goursat germ
Journal of Dynamical and Control Systems, Vol. 20, No. 1, pp 33-46, 2014
- Two problems in sub-Riemannian geometry (Ph.D. Thesis), 2013
- Student Study Guide with Solutions to Vector Calculus (with Paul Tokorcheck), 2012
